30343302033 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 44572704192. Its totient is φ = 18207800000.
The previous prime is 30343302019. The next prime is 30343302071. The reversal of 30343302033 is 33020334303.
It is a cyclic number.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 30343302033 - 220 = 30342253457 is a prime.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 30343301994 and 30343302012.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(30343302833)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 15 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 4548618 + ... + 4555283.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(2785794012).
Almost surely, 230343302033 is an apocalyptic number.
30343302033 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(33) formed by its first and last digit.
It is an amenable number.
30343302033 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(14229402159).
30343302033 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
30343302033 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 9104016.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 5832, while the sum is 24.
Adding to 30343302033 its reverse (33020334303), we get a palindrome (63363636336).
The spelling of 30343302033 in words is "thirty billion, three hundred forty-three million, three hundred two thousand, thirty-three".
